Computer Prediction of Functional and Operational Properties of Polymer Textile Materials Used for Engineering Purposes

Methods of predicting the functional and operational properties of polymer textile materials used for engineering purposes are considered. The prediction is performed on the basis of numerical integration of the governing Boltzmann–Volterra integral relationships applied to deformation processes in these materials.
